Work Schedule: 255 day contract, 8:00-4:30 Monday-FridaySummaryThe District Information Manager is responsible for implementing and optimizing the student information system (Infinite Campus), managing other district data systems, and responding to district data needs. This position demands a collaborative, growth mindset and serves as an integral member of the technology department under the direction of the Director of Technology.

Responsibilities/Essential Functions:

  • Implementation and optimization of the student information system (SIS):

  • Uses specialized knowledge and skills to manage, maintain, and troubleshoot SIS issues.

  • Identifies system needs, requirements, and testing of system upgrades and enhancements.

  • Seeks opportunities to streamline data management through automation with other systems and by investigating new products and services aligned to district and department goals.

  • Maintains up-to-date knowledge of the SIS by engaging in vendor training and user groups.

  • Provides district-wide training and support for the SIS and effectively communicates updates that impact end-users such as outages, upgrades, and maintenance windows.

  • Creates, maintains, and rescinds appropriate account permissions in the SIS.

  • Utilizes the SIS to coordinate and submit data related to School Reporting in Iowa (SRI), Certified Enrollment (CE), federal reports (CRDC and other third party requests) prior to deadlines and ensures the accuracy of submitted data.

  • Designs, develops, and maintains reports in the SIS and ensures accurate results.

  • Management and integration of district data systems, data requests, and data workflows:

  • Maintains databases necessary to ensure student and staff access to technology resources.

  • Creates and maintains accounts to essential district systems such as Google Workspace.

  • Provides updates to student records in the cafeteria system.

  • Utilizes spreadsheet and database skills to extract, analyze, and interpret information.

  • Monitors the overall quality of district data and develops processes to ensure fidelity (e.g. creates a system of checks and balances to identify errors in data and ensures corrections).

  • Applies rational and creative thinking to identify root causes of problems and their solutions.

  • Collaboration with a variety of stakeholders while providing excellent customer service:

  • Receives, interprets, and fulfills requests for information in a timely and accurate manner.

  • Supports the daily operation of the technology department, the production office, and the Enrollment Specialist during peak periods of activity.

  • Interfaces with vendors and seeks clarification from colleagues as necessary.

  • Assists in the creation and processing of department purchases orders and budgets.
